Transaction 352397ada2fa2aba8b159dabac991011e96352c3ddb3d3b3063703189ece8f37
2 Input
2 Outputs
- 352397ada2fa2aba8b159dabac991011e96352c3ddb3d3b3063703189ece8f37:0
- 352397ada2fa2aba8b159dabac991011e96352c3ddb3d3b3063703189ece8f37:1
value 61676
address 1CZCJcaQ3Fi6bc5z2TcTXaxU8TWP7CTA83
value 1224000
address 3L21twbNtAS2PqeAnCNpAznZfAxqvKMVLE